Subject: [PATCH 25/25] bdi: Drop 'parent' argument from bdi_register[_va]()
Date: Wed, 29 Mar 2017 12:56:23 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20170329105623.18241-26-jack@suse.cz>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20170329105623.18241-1-jack@suse.cz>

Drop 'parent' argument of bdi_register() and bdi_register_va().  It is
always NULL.
